WebFeb 18, 2012 · Like some other nouns borrowed from the Greek, criterion has both a Greek plural, criteria, and a plural formed on the English pattern, criterions. The plural in -a occurs with far greater frequency than does the -s plural. American Heritage. OED - Pl. criteria; less commonly -ons. fear of ocean

As a verb attribute is to ascribe (something) { {term to}} a given cause, reason etc. WebCriteria, which are a "standard or principle by which something is judged", is a plural noun. Criterion is the singular of criteria. While originally a Greek word, criterion/criteria evidently bear Latin traits: see phenomenon/phenomena, or medium/media. Likewise, criterion replaces the -on as a singular noun with the standard -a as a plural. WebThe term "criterion" denotes "a rule or standard to judge or evaluate things" or a "characterizing trait or mark". Synonyms for the word include "standards", "requirements", and "benchmarks". "Criteria" are typically the specific requirements something or someone should meet to qualify or be considered for something. debian naming convention
